The Louisville Leopards Boys Soccer Team upended the host Massillon Tigers 12-2 Thursday Night. With the victory, Louisville improves to 10-4 on the season.

Burton Records Hat Trick to Lead Leopards

My Fit Life Personal Trainer Side AdFreshman Carter Burton finished with a hat trick and also recorded two assists to lead the Leopards. Junior Drew Dillen, junior Ethan Diller, and sophomore Nick Johnston also scored a pair of goals each for Louisville.

Seven different Leopards found the back of the net on the night. Other goal scorers included junior Brady Adams, sophomore Damien Lowder, and junior Jacob Sanders.

Nine of Louisville’s 12 goals were assisted. Recording an assist each for the Leopards were Adams, senior Ian Darrow, Dillen, Diller, Lowder, junior Angelo Paquelet, and sophomore Dominic Porter-Kovacich.


Third Most Goals in a Road Game

Lingenhoel Group - Arden and Lisa Lingenhoel - Cutler Real Estate AdLouisville led 6-2 at halftime before outscoring Massillon 6-0 in the second half. The twelve goals scored by LHS is the third most on the road in team history. The 2010 Leopards won at Akron Ellet 14-1 and later won at Northwest 15-1 to set the all-time high road mark.

Thursday marked the fifth time in team history that Louisville scored 10 or more goals in a road game. The last time the Leopards reached double digits on the road came in the 2016 season when they shutout host Massillon 10-0.

Louisville Wins 9th Straight Over Massillon

Jenny Can Cleaning AdThe Leopards have now defeated the Tigers in each of the past nine seasons and have won 21 of their last 22 meetings against Massillon overall. The lone outcome that wasn’t a Louisville victory was a 1-1 tie at Massillon in 2014

The Leopards now lead the all-time series 21-1-2, which includes an 11-0-1 record when playing on the road in the series.
